Как организованы серверные операционные системы

Серверные операционные системы представляют собой профильное программное обеспечение для регулирования аппаратурными возможностями компьютера. Организация таких систем выстраивается на основе многозадачности и многопользовательского доступа. Ядро координирует деятельность процессора, операционной памяти, дисковых хранилищ и сетевых интерфейсов.

Фундамент образует модульная архитектура, где каждый блок выполняет конкретные операции. Драйверы предоставляют взаимодействие с материальным аппаратурой. Планировщик задач выделяет вычислительные ресурсы между задачами. Файловая система структурирует сохранение информации на хранилищах.

Серверная вавада включает службы для выполнения сетевых соединений и инициализации сервисов. Системные библиотеки предоставляют процессам готовые методы для взаимодействия с средствами. Средства изоляции задач устраняют коллизии между программами.

Интерфейс командной строки позволяет администраторам изменять настройки и контролировать статус системы. Логи событий регистрируют данные о работе элементов вавада зеркало. Такая организация обеспечивает бесперебойную функционирование устройств под значительной нагрузкой.

Чем серверная ОС отличается от обычной

Принципиальное отличие кроется в предназначении и формате эксплуатации. Пользовательские системы предназначены на работу одного оператора с визуальными программами. Серверные платформы обслуживают совокупность concurrent коннектов и выполняют скрытые операции без участия человека.

Графический интерфейс в серверных вариантах часто отсутствует или сокращен. Регулирование производится через командную строку и установочные документы. Такой метод снижает расход ресурсов и увеличивает скорость. Настольные варианты дают графические средства для ежедневных действий.

Серверные платформы поддерживают расширенные опции масштабирования. Системы vavada работают с крупными количествами памяти и множеством процессорных ядер. Надежность и постоянство функционирования жизненно необходимы для серверного программного обеспечения. Системы создаются для беспрерывного функционирования без перезапусков. Системы копирования оберегают от неполадок. Пользовательские редакции позволяют систематические перезагрузки и менее притязательны к надежности.

Основополагающие задания серверных систем

Серверные системы реализуют набор целей по обеспечению деятельности сетевых услуг и программ:

  • Выполнение приходящих сетевых подключений и направление данных.
  • Запуск и контроль работы клиентских программ и веб-сервисов.
  • Распределение вычислительной ресурсов между работающими задачами.
  • Наблюдение положения физических узлов и софтверных компонентов.
  • Формирование логов событий для оценки эффективности.

Программное обеспечение согласует связь между клиентскими устройствами и вычислительными средствами. Структура дает синхронно выполнять тысячи запросов от множественных клиентов.

Размещение и администрирование данными представляет основную функцию серверных решений. Файловые накопители предоставляют подключение к документам, медиафайлам и резервам. Системы управления базами данных обрабатывают структурированную сведения. Механизмы архивного бэкапа предохраняют значимые данные от потери.

Система гарантирует обособление клиентских сред и приложений. Виртуализация дает запускать несколько независимых казино вавада на одном аппаратном хосте. Распределение загрузки выделяет операции между имеющимися средствами для эффективной производительности.

Как осуществляются обращения операторов

Цикл осуществления инициируется с приема запроса через сетевой интерфейс. Входящее подключение направляется в список, где дожидается своей черед. Сетевой стек исследует фрагменты данных и определяет требуемый службу. Диспетчер пересылает запрос релевантному софтверному блоку.

Сервис получает сведения и производит необходимые действия. Программа может подключиться к файловой системе для считывания или записи сведений. База данных возвращает запрошенные данные. Процессорные действия осуществляются процессором в соответствии с важности операции.

Многопотоковая архитектура позволяет выполнять множество обращений concurrent. Каждое соединение обретает отдельный поток исполнения. Планировщик делит CPU время между выполняющимися операциями. Серверная вавада отслеживает применение памяти и блокирует переполнение возможностей.

Подготовленный результат направляется обратно пользователю через сетевое подключение. Протоколы транспортного яруса гарантируют транспортировку сведений. Лог регистрирует информацию о исполненной задаче и положении завершения. Высвобожденные ресурсы делаются доступными для очередных обращений.

Администрирование ресурсами и нагруженностью

Оптимальное деление возможностей обеспечивает стабильную функционирование всех служб. Планировщик процессов выявляет важности задач и отдает процессорное время. Схемы балансировки пресекают избыточную нагрузку индивидуальных элементов. Отслеживание контролирует настоящее состояние техники в настоящем времени.

Оперативная память выделяется между работающими программами автоматически. Средство свопинга эксплуатирует дисковое место при недостатке физической памяти. Кэширование повышает обращение к часто требуемым информации. Самостоятельная очистка освобождает неиспользуемые области памяти.

Дисковые процедуры ускоряются через очереди обращений и опережающее чтение. Файловая система объединяет связанные данные для минимизации времени доступа. Серверные vavada поддерживают живую замену дисков без остановки работы.

Сетевая модуль управляет пропускную производительность путей связи. Лимитирование пропускной способности блокирует монополизацию bandwidth индивидуальными соединениями. Классификация потока гарантирует качество работы приоритетных сервисов. Метрики нагрузки содействует организовывать увеличение инфраструктуры.

Безопасность и надзор входа

Защита данных и средств выстраивается на иерархической системе распределения привилегий. Каждый пользователь получает индивидуальный ID и совокупность привилегий. Аутентификация верифицирует достоверность регистрационных профилей при входе. Пароли содержатся в криптованном состоянии для исключения неавторизованного проникновения.

Разрешения доступа к файлам и папкам регулируются индивидуально для каждого элемента. Хозяин объекта устанавливает позволенные действия для иных операторов. Коллективы группируют учетные аккаунты с равными разрешениями. Серверная казино вавада останавливает попытки реализации недопустимых манипуляций.

Firewall брандмауэр отсеивает приходящий и выходной данные по определенным параметрам. Перечни контроля ограничивают коннекты с указанных IP-адресов. Системы детектирования вторжений проверяют подозрительную активность. Криптование оберегает пересылаемую данные от перехвата.

Журналы безопасности записывают все действия доступа к охраняемым средствам. Контроль событий содействует установить нарушения регламента. Автоматические оповещения информируют управляющих о критических случаях. Периодическое обновление правил настраивает систему к актуальным рискам.

Деятельность с сетью и коннектами

Сетевая компонент предоставляет взаимодействие сервера с удаленными аппаратами и иными серверами. Сетевые карты получают и передают данные по множественным протоколам. Драйверы карт управляют аппаратными портами. Конфигурация IP-адресов устанавливает идентификацию сервера в сети.

Комплекс протоколов TCP/IP осуществляет транспортировку данных на разных ярусах. Маршрутизация ведет фрагменты к назначенным узлам через наилучшие пути. DNS-резолвер переводит доменные названия в numeric адреса. DHCP автоматически назначает сетевые параметры подсоединенным терминалам.

Контроль подключениями включает надзор открытых соединений и таймаутов. Наборы соединений многократно используют открытые соединения для экономии возможностей. Серверные вавада поддерживают тысячи синхронных TCP-соединений благодаря результативным механизмам. Балансировщики разносят поступающий поток между несколькими машинами.

Наблюдение сетевой активности фиксирует транспортную производительность и отклики. Тестовые инструменты тестируют доступность дистанционных узлов. Статистика интерфейсов показывает объемы отправленных сведений и число ошибок. Регулировка очередей повышает производительность при разнообразных формах загрузки.

Обновления и поддержание решения

Постоянное апдейт программного обеспечения предоставляет защищенность и надежность функционирования. Производители выпускают обновления для закрытия уязвимостей и неисправностей. Менеджеры пакетов механизируют загрузку и установку патчей. Операторы намечают развертывание изменений в интервалы минимальной загрузки.

Проверка патчей на изолированных окружениях блокирует непредвиденные сбои. Backup сохранение конфигурации позволяет скоро восстановить корректировки при неполадках. Серверная vavada поддерживает механизмы возврата к предыдущим версиям компонентов.

Контроль статуса отслеживает наличие актуальных релизов утилит и компонентов. Сообщения оповещают о важных патчах охраны. Самостоятельные проверки находят старые блоки. Стратегии апдейта определяют приоритеты и графики внедрения корректировок.

Техническая сервис создателей обеспечивает советы по конфигурации и исправлению ошибок. Сообщество пользователей распространяет навыками решения вопросов. Базы знаний содержат руководства по администрированию. Коммерческие договоры обеспечивают получение патчей в продолжение конкретного времени.

Где применяются серверные операционные системы

Веб-хостинг составляет одну из основных сфер применения серверных систем. Фирмы размещают сайты и веб-приложения на выделенных или облачных хостах. Системы выполняют HTTP-запросы от миллионов пользователей ежедневно.

Организационные сети строятся на серверную базу для размещения сведений и запуска бизнес-приложений. Файловые серверы предоставляют единый обращение к файлам. Почтовые платформы обрабатывают переписку компании. Базы данных хранят информацию о заказчиках и денежных транзакциях.

Облачные операторы создают масштабируемые решения на основе серверных решений. Виртуализация обеспечивает организовывать отдельные контексты для множественных пользователей. Серверные казино вавада обеспечивают адаптивность и результативность облачных служб.

Исследовательские операции требуют производительных серверных ферм для выполнения значительных количеств информации. Научные центры симулируют многоуровневые операции. Медицинские заведения размещают цифровые записи больных на охраняемых узлах. Учебные порталы обеспечивают доступ к образовательным контенту.